Transaction 21eee512a4fe10bad78ec21197f49505134be0f6638d818797cdc8856ab74d01
1 Input
1 Output
-
21eee512a4fe10bad78ec21197f49505134be0f6638d818797cdc8856ab74d01:0
- value
- 51688
- script pubkey
- OP_PUSHNUM_1 OP_PUSHBYTES_32 33b0e1ac8628a4797e0c657b3b5358518be063acd45167cafd0eec06a3ecaa73
- address
- bc1pxwcwrtyx9zj8jlsvv4ank56c2x97qcav63gk0jhapmkqdglv4fesu43zfa